Historical Background The St. Stephen’s Christian Academy was established in 2004 when Pastor William A. Gray III asked Mrs. Lucille Jennings, a former school principal, to help implement a Christian based early education school. Pastor Gray wanted a school that would help reduce academic failure in students. Mrs. Jennings studied many programs resulting in a curriculum respected by parents and educators for its ability to produce successful students. Mrs. Jennings agreed to serve gratis as the administrator. When the academy first opened, our kindergarten enrollment was 6. As the years have progressed the enrollment has increased resulting in the additions of 3 additional grades. We know serve kindergarten through the third grade.
St. Stephens Christian Academy is approved by the Maryland Department of the Non-Public Schools, and is a member of The Association of Christian Schools International.
